clank «klangk», noun, verb.
–n.
a sharp, harsh sound like the rattle of a heavy chain: »

The clank of heavy machinery filled the factory.

–v.i.
1. to make a sharp, harsh sound: »

The swords clashed and clanked as the men fought one another.

2. to move with a clanking sound: »

The tire chains clanked down the bare highway.

–v.t.
to cause to clank: »

The prisoners clanked their chains.

[probably imitative]
clank´ing|ly, adverb.
